Output 514262510b1f36650ca83ffac3cf7fb554215c24ec3b786f502572a33305f54b:0

value
307509
script pubkey
OP_0 OP_PUSHBYTES_20 6bd3db0b7853a504cab9833eb08f06306f610f04
address
bc1qd0fakzmc2wjsfj4esvltprcxxphkzrcyj2z8p8
transaction
514262510b1f36650ca83ffac3cf7fb554215c24ec3b786f502572a33305f54b
confirmations
2974
spent
false